EpNo as string is not yet supported.
bool VoteCommand::isValid() const
{
- return (m_id || !m_name.isEmpty())
- && ((m_epno && m_voteType == AnimeVote) || !m_epno);
+ return ((m_id || !m_name.isEmpty()) &&
+ ((m_epno && m_voteType == AnimeVote) || !m_epno) ||
+ (m_voteType == EpisodeIdVote && m_id));
// Value is set to 0 if not in valid range
}
{
public:
-
enum VoteType
{
AnimeVote = 1,
AnimeTempVote = 2,
GroupVote = 3,
+ EpisodeIdVote = 6,
};
enum VoteAction {